Federal government releases huge sum of Rs 374 billion for mega projects under PSDP

*ISLAMABAD: The Pakistan Tehreek-e-Insaf (PTI) government has releasedRs374 billion (55.41 percent) including Rs160.3 billion foreign aid fordifferent development projects under the Public Sector DevelopmentProgramme (PSDP) 2018-19 against the total budgeted allocation of Rs 675billion.*

The government released a total of Rs153.6 billion (52.7 percent) includingRs25.24 billion foreign aid for development projects of various ministries,divisions and related departments out of Rs291.55 billion budgetedallocation.

The government has not released development funds so far for erstwhileFederally Administered Tribal Areas (FATA), which is in the process ofmerger with Khyber Pakhtunkhwa (K.P).

According to the latest data of PSDP 2018-19 released by the Ministry ofPlanning, Development and Reform released a total of Rs158 billion (85percent) including Rs120.2 billion foreign aid out of Rs185.2 billionbudgeted allocation for various development projects of National HighwayAuthority (NHA) and Rs17 billion out of Rs28.065 billion budgetedallocation for development projects of the Pakistan Railways.

The government released Rs28.55 billion (36.4 percent) including Rs7.3billion foreign aid out of Rs78 billion for development projects andschemes of Water Resources Division.

The PTI government released a total of Rs18.5 billon (59.8 percent)including Rs88.6 million foreign aid out of Rs30.96 billion budgetedallocation for Higher Education Commission, Rs7.91 billion were releasedfor the Interior Division, Rs6.33 billion for Communication Division (otherthan NHA) and Rs2.26 billion were released for Federal Education andProfessional Training Division.

The government released Rs965.42 million including Rs344.51 million foreignaid for Information Technology and Telecom Division out of Rs1.45 billionbudgeted allocation, Rs18.37 billion including Rs718.67 million foreign aidfor States and Frontier Region Division, Rs11.89 billion including Rs11.8billion foreign aid out of Rs33.37 billion for development projects ofPakistan Electric Power Company (PEPCO) and Rs2.06 billion for thedevelopment projects of Housing and Works Division.

The government released Rs2.73 billion out of Rs12.78 billion budgetedallocation for the development projects of the National Health Services,Regulation and Coordination Division, Rs2 billion for Planning, Developmentand Reforms and Rs12.6 million for Textile Industry Division.

The government released Rs407.3 million for the Cabinet Division againstthe total budgeted allocation of Rs1 billion. Pakistan Atomic EnergyCommission received Rs18.22 billion out of Rs26.7 billion budgetedallocation for development projects. An amount of Rs742.07 million wasreleased for the Aviation Division, Rs700 million for Climate Change, Rs1.5billion for Defence Production Division, Rs1.5 billion for developmentprojects of Maritime Affairs Division and Rs2.87 billion have been releasedfor Revenue Division.

The government released Rs17.672 billion (68 percent) including Rs2.2billion foreign aid for development projects of Azad Jammu and Kashmiragainst the total budgeted allocation of Rs25.86 billion and Rs12.6 billion(71.88 percent) including Rs932.9 million foreign aid for developmentproject of Gilgit-Baltistan out of Rs17.53 billion budgeted allocation forcurrent fiscal year 2018-19.

The funds are released as per quarterly ceilings; first quarter(July-September) 20 percent, second quarter (October-December) 20 percent,third quarter (January-March) 30 percent and fourth quarter (April-June) 30percent.
